Siggelkov County Park, near Fairbank, Iowa, is a quiet spot that offers a laid-back atmosphere for those looking to escape the hustle and bustle. It’s a great choice if you want to unwind and enjoy some time by the water, with electric sites and tent camping right along the Wapsi River.

This location is perfect for those who appreciate simplicity and seclusion. Visitors have mentioned that it’s a good place for kayaking, and the park has a dump station and drinking water available, which adds to the convenience. One camper noted, “Good little quiet park has dump station and a water source,” highlighting the essential amenities without the frills.

While the park doesn’t have picnic tables or showers, it does allow pets, making it a nice option for those traveling with furry friends. The natural surroundings, including streams and lush vegetation, create a peaceful environment that many campers enjoy. As one reviewer put it, “To get out and decompress, it’s a great spot.”

If you’re looking for a simple getaway where you can kick back and enjoy nature, Siggelkov County Park is worth considering. Just remember to bring your own firewood and be prepared for a more rustic experience.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I reserve a campsite at Siggelkow Park?

Siggelkow Park operates on an honesty pay system. There is no formal reservation process - sites are available on a first-come, first-served basis. The campground does not have a camp host on-site, so campers are expected to self-register and pay fees upon arrival. For the most current information about availability or payment procedures, contact Black Hawk County Conservation directly before your visit.

What amenities are available at Siggelkow Park?

Siggelkow Park offers electric campsites for RV campers along with primitive tent camping sites situated along the Wapsipinicon River. The campground includes a dump station and water source for campers to use. While the parking areas aren't graveled, this rustic park provides the essential amenities needed for a peaceful camping experience in a secluded setting. The park is designed for those seeking a quiet, natural environment rather than a fully developed campground with extensive facilities.
